400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el提示启用宏是什么意思

作者:路由通
|
377人看过
发布时间:2026-03-20 15:07:29
标签:
当您打开一个包含宏的电子表格文件时,软件会提示“启用宏”。这通常意味着该文件内嵌了使用VBA(Visual Basic for Applications)编写的自动化脚本程序,旨在执行特定任务以提升工作效率。出于安全考虑,软件默认会禁用这些宏,以防止潜在的恶意代码自动运行。用户需要明确选择“启用内容”或调整信任中心设置,才能让这些自动化功能正常工作。理解此提示的含义,是安全、高效使用高级电子表格功能的关键第一步。
excel提示启用宏是什么意思

       在日常使用电子表格软件处理工作时,许多用户都曾遇到过这样的情景:从同事那里接收了一个文件,或者从网络上下载了一个模板,当满怀期待地双击打开时,软件界面并没有直接展示出数据内容,取而代之的是一个醒目的黄色安全警告栏,上面写着“安全警告 宏已被禁用”。旁边通常会有一个“启用内容”的按钮。这个场景,就是我们今天要深入探讨的核心:“提示启用宏”究竟是什么意思?它背后隐藏着怎样的工作原理、安全逻辑与实用价值?本文将为您层层剖析,从基本概念到高级应用,从安全风险到启用方法,为您呈现一份全面而深入的指南。

       一、追根溯源:什么是“宏”?

       要理解“启用宏”的提示,首先必须弄清楚“宏”是什么。简单来说,宏是一系列预先录制或编写好的指令和操作的集合。在电子表格软件中,它特指使用内置于软件中的VBA(Visual Basic for Applications,应用程序的可视化基础)编程语言所创建的小程序或脚本。用户可以通过宏,将一系列繁琐、重复的手动操作——例如数据格式的批量调整、复杂公式的自动填充、跨表格的数据汇总与分析等——记录下来,并保存为一个可随时执行的单一命令。此后,只需点击一个按钮或按下预设的快捷键,软件就会自动、高速地重现这一整套操作流程,从而将用户从重复性劳动中解放出来,极大提升工作效率与准确性。

       二、提示的由来:安全机制在起作用

       既然宏如此方便,为什么软件不直接让它运行,反而要弹出警告并默认禁用呢?这完全源于一个核心考量:安全性。VBA是一种功能强大的编程语言,它不仅能操作电子表格中的数据,还能访问计算机的文件系统、修改注册表、甚至调用其他应用程序。这种强大的能力如同一把双刃剑。在善意开发者手中,它能创造出无比便捷的工具;但在恶意攻击者手中,它就可能被用来编写窃取信息、破坏文件或传播病毒的代码。历史上,利用宏病毒进行攻击的案例屡见不鲜。因此,软件开发商引入了严格的安全机制。默认情况下,所有来自网络、电子邮件附件或其他潜在不安全位置的、包含宏的文件,在打开时其内部的宏代码都会被自动阻止运行,并以明显的安全警告提示用户。这相当于在用户与潜在的未知风险之间,设立了一道必须由用户亲自开启的“安全门”。

       三、提示的具体场景与表现形式

       “启用宏”的提示并非千篇一律,其表现形式与文件的后缀名和软件的安全设置密切相关。最常见的文件格式是“启用宏的工作簿”(.xlsm)。当您打开一个.xlsm文件时,如果宏被禁用,在功能区的下方会显示一个黄色的消息栏。此外,较旧的“工作簿”(.xls)格式也可能包含宏。另一种情况是,文件本身是常规的.xlsx格式,但它所引用的加载项或模板中包含宏,也可能触发安全警告。用户需要仔细阅读警告栏上的文字,它通常会明确指出“宏已被禁用”,并引导用户进行下一步操作。

       四、宏的核心价值:为何我们需要它?

       理解了风险,我们更要看到宏不可替代的巨大价值。它的核心优势在于自动化与定制化。对于财务人员,宏可以自动完成每月庞大的报表合并与数据校验;对于人力资源专员,宏可以一键生成格式统一的员工信息统计表;对于数据分析师,宏能驱动复杂模型的迭代计算并生成可视化图表。它允许用户根据自身独特的业务流程,打造完全个性化的解决方案,将软件从被动的数据记录工具,转变为主动的流程处理引擎。许多专业的行业模板和高级数据分析工具都依赖于宏来实现其核心功能。

       五、潜在的风险:盲目启用宏的后果

       在点击“启用内容”之前,我们必须对风险有清醒的认识。恶意宏可能带来的危害包括但不限于:数据丢失或损坏,宏可能清空单元格或删除重要工作表;隐私泄露,宏可能悄悄将文件中的敏感信息发送到远程服务器;系统破坏,某些宏可能会尝试破坏软件本身或其他系统文件;成为僵尸网络的一部分,在用户不知情的情况下执行攻击者的指令。因此,绝对不要打开来历不明、尤其是通过非可信渠道收到的电子表格文件,更不要轻易启用其中的宏。

       六、安全启用前的必备检查清单

       安全启用宏,需要养成严谨的习惯。首先,确认文件来源绝对可靠,例如来自您信任的同事、官方供应商或知名的专业论坛。其次,如果条件允许,在启用宏之前,可以先使用最新版本的杀毒软件对文件进行扫描。再次,您可以尝试在软件的“受保护的视图”中先预览文件内容(不启用宏),观察其描述和结构是否正常。最后,对于重要的工作环境,可以考虑在沙盒或虚拟机中首次运行陌生文件,以隔离潜在风险。

       七、如何安全地“启用内容”

       当您确认文件安全后,启用宏的操作非常简单。最直接的方法就是点击黄色安全警告栏上的“启用内容”按钮。点击后,警告栏会消失,该文件会被自动添加到您的“受信任的文档”列表中,下次在同一台电脑上打开时,将不再提示。需要注意的是,这种信任是基于文件路径的,如果文件被移动或重命名,信任状态可能会失效。

       八、深入设置:信任中心的管理

       对于需要频繁使用宏的高级用户或企业环境,通过“信任中心”进行集中管理是更优的选择。您可以在“文件”->“选项”->“信任中心”->“信任中心设置”中找到宏设置。这里有四个关键选项:“禁用所有宏,并且不通知”(最严格,无提示);“禁用所有宏,并发出通知”(默认推荐选项);“禁用无数字签署的所有宏”;以及“启用所有宏”(最危险,不推荐)。合理配置这些选项,可以在安全与便利之间找到最佳平衡点。

       九、数字签名:更高级别的安全保障

       对于宏开发者而言,为其宏项目添加数字签名是一种专业且负责任的做法。数字签名如同开发者的电子身份证,它可以证明宏的来源未被篡改。当用户打开一个带有有效数字签名的宏文件时,软件会显示发布者的名称。如果用户选择信任该发布者,那么此后所有由该发布者签名的宏都将被直接允许运行,无需每次确认。这为企业内部部署自动化工具提供了极大的便利和安全保障。

       十、宏被禁用时的功能限制

       如果您选择不启用宏,文件中的普通数据、公式和图表通常仍可查看,但所有依赖于宏的功能都将失效。这可能导致以下情况:用户界面上的自定义按钮或菜单点击后无任何反应;文件无法进行自动计算或数据刷新;某些预设的交互式功能,如动态筛选或表单录入,完全瘫痪。本质上,您打开的只是一个“静态的壳”,失去了该文件最核心的自动化灵魂。

       十一、辨别文件是否包含宏的方法

       除了通过打开时的提示来判断,还有一些方法可以在打开文件前预判其是否包含宏。最直观的是查看文件后缀名,“.xlsm”明确表示这是一个启用宏的工作簿。在文件资源管理器中,将视图设置为显示“详细信息”,并添加“类型”列,可以清晰区分。此外,在软件的“开发工具”选项卡下(需在选项中手动启用),打开“宏”对话框或“可视化基础编辑器”(VBE),可以查看和管理文件中的所有宏代码。

       十二、从用户到创造者:学习宏的基础

       对于希望提升工作效率的用户,学习宏的基础知识是非常有价值的投资。您可以从“录制宏”开始,这是最直观的入门方式。通过录制您的操作,软件会自动生成对应的VBA代码。之后,您可以打开编辑器查看这些代码,并进行简单的修改,比如修改变量或添加循环语句。网络上有大量免费的教程、论坛和示例代码,从解决具体问题入手,是学习宏编程的最佳路径。

       十三、企业环境下的宏管理策略

       在企业中,宏的管理需要上升到制度层面。信息技术部门应制定明确的宏使用政策,例如禁止从互联网下载未经审核的宏,要求所有业务宏必须经过代码安全审查和数字签名。可以通过组策略统一部署客户端的信任中心设置,将特定的内部网络位置或服务器路径设置为“受信任位置”,放置在该处的包含宏的文件将直接运行,便于内部工具的分发与更新。

       十四、宏与新时代自动化工具的对比

       随着技术的发展,出现了诸如Power Query(获取和转换)、Power Pivot(数据建模)等内置的强大数据处理工具,以及低代码平台。与宏相比,这些工具在处理大数据集成、复杂关系建模方面更具优势,且通常没有相同的安全顾虑。然而,宏在界面定制、流程控制、与操作系统及其他办公套件交互的深度和灵活性上,依然不可替代。它们更多是互补关系,而非替代关系。

       十五、常见问题与误区澄清

       许多用户存在一些常见误区。例如,认为文件后缀是.xlsx就绝对安全,实际上旧版本的.xls文件或通过特殊手段嵌入对象的.xlsx也可能携带宏。认为杀毒软件能查杀所有宏病毒,但新型或变种病毒可能绕过检测。认为禁用所有宏是最安全的,但这会彻底牺牲自动化带来的生产力。正确的态度是:保持警惕,但不因噎废食;建立知识,从而精准判断。

       十六、展望未来:宏的安全与发展趋势

       软件开发商一直在努力提升宏的安全性。例如,更严格的默认设置、增强的受保护视图、以及与云存储和协作功能的更好集成。未来,我们可能会看到更多基于云端的、沙盒化的自动化脚本运行环境,在提供强大功能的同时,从根本上隔离本地系统的风险。但无论如何演变,在可预见的未来,基于VBA的宏仍将是电子表格深度自动化领域的重要基石。

       总而言之,“提示启用宏”远不止是一个简单的软件弹窗。它是安全与效率的十字路口,是普通用户与高级功能的分水岭,更是主动计算思维与被动数据处理的试金石。理解它,意味着您不仅掌握了规避风险的方法,更拿到了开启电子表格软件真正潜力的钥匙。希望本文能帮助您建立起对“宏”全面而理性的认知,从而在日后的工作中,既能大胆地借助自动化工具乘风破浪,也能谨慎地守护好数据与系统的安全堤坝。


相关文章
如何加工螺丝过孔
螺丝过孔加工是机械装配与结构连接中的基础且关键的环节,其质量直接影响到螺纹连接的可靠性、结构强度与使用寿命。本文将系统性地阐述螺丝过孔的完整加工流程,从设计前的材料与标准考量,到钻孔、攻丝、去毛刺等核心工艺步骤,再到质量检测与常见问题解决。内容涵盖通孔与盲孔的区别、钻头与丝锥的选择、切削液的应用、加工精度的控制等十余个实用要点,旨在为操作者与设计者提供一份详尽、专业且具备深度参考价值的工艺指南。
2026-03-20 15:07:23
205人看过
为什么新电脑word显示未授权
新购电脑中微软办公软件(Microsoft Office)的Word组件显示“未授权”状态,是用户常遇的典型问题。此状况通常涉及预装试用版到期、密钥绑定冲突、账户验证异常或系统更新干扰等多重因素。本文将系统剖析十二个核心成因,涵盖从软件许可协议解读到具体故障排查步骤,提供基于官方技术文档的解决方案,帮助用户彻底理解并修复授权问题,确保办公软件正常使用。
2026-03-20 15:07:19
198人看过
excel数据库函数名是什么
Excel(微软表格处理软件)中的数据库函数是一组专门用于对存储在表格中、符合数据库结构的数据进行统计、分析和提取的工具。这些函数名称通常以“D”开头,代表“数据库”,例如DSUM(数据库求和)、DAVERAGE(数据库平均值)等。它们能够根据用户设定的多条件,从数据列表中精确计算或查找目标值,是实现复杂数据筛选与汇总的核心功能之一,尤其适用于需要按条件处理大量结构化数据的场景。
2026-03-20 15:07:04
191人看过
为什么word打开文件时说
当您满怀期待地双击一个文档文件,却只看到弹出一个令人困惑的提示框,上面写着“Word 在尝试打开文件时遇到错误”,这种经历无疑令人沮丧。本文将深入剖析这一常见问题背后的十二个核心原因,从文件损坏、格式不兼容,到软件冲突、权限不足,为您提供一套系统性的诊断与解决方案。我们将依据微软官方支持文档的权威信息,引导您一步步排查故障,不仅修复当前文档,更帮助您建立预防机制,确保未来文档工作的顺畅与安全。
2026-03-20 15:06:50
337人看过
晶体如何产生时钟
晶体振荡器是现代电子计时与频率控制的核心,其通过压电效应将电能与机械能相互转换,产生极其稳定的高频振动。这种振动信号经过电路的分频与整形,最终输出精准的时钟脉冲,驱动从智能手机到卫星导航系统等无数设备有序工作,是数字世界的隐形心跳。
2026-03-20 15:05:52
168人看过
自制电鱼如何制作
自制电鱼设备,其本质是一种通过特定电路产生可控电流,用以驱赶或捕捞特定水域鱼类的工具。本文将系统阐述其工作原理、核心电路构建、安全操作规范及法律风险,旨在提供一份详尽的技术参考与安全警示。需要强调的是,在许多国家和地区,未经许可使用此类设备进行捕捞属于违法行为,对水生生态和人身安全构成严重威胁。
2026-03-20 15:05:42
389人看过